創業作業:普選當機
1 :
GS(14)@2012-08-30 13:27:41http://hk.apple.nextmedia.com/financeestate/art/20120830/18003693
港姐普選,網站當機,市民鼓譟,高層要出來道歉。
當機是甚麼回事?就如一家餐廳,有10個人手,去服務顧客。點知人太多,應付不來,後面的,就要在門外等。
點解會有太多人?可能是估錯顧客人數,也可能是多了一些不明來歷的、不正常訪客。不明來歷,可能是排隊黨,找著數,例如送車,即刻一人㩒幾次,一個變幾個,甚至是程式造出來的,有如Agent Smith。也可能是尋仇,吹雞上來攪亂檔,等你做不成生意。
今次事件,是哪一類,沒有內部資料,很難說,也可以是幾樣加起來。要杜絕,其實很難。
基本做法,是搵保安睇場,把不明來歷的人,包括重複排隊,或身份號碼IP可疑的人,趕出去。當然可能會殺錯良民,也可能會走漏眼,不是個個都戴白手套,不容易認得準。
預鬆成本高 太緊易當機
最明顯的方法,是預鬆好多,話之是正常非正常都不怕。問題是,預鬆,即是要預先多請人手,預得越鬆,成本越高,條數可以好大。更何況,分身或吹雞的,數量可以很驚人,就算預鬆都最多頂多一陣,都是有可能投降。
主辦單位,谷所有人在10分鐘內投票,本身已經容易出事。做網站,最容易,是訪客一批一批來,處理完一批還一批,分配平均,有跡可尋。最麻煩,是長時間無人,忽然間一大堆人一齊衝入來。只限10分鐘,就是人為地製造Burst,是高危動作,加埋送車,是火上加油。
如果真的是主辦單位,自選高危動作出事,當然不想俾人知。從主辦單位,到外判公司高層,到外判公司低層,無人想孭鑊,任何原因,總有人被追究,除了被人吹雞搗亂,無辦法擋得到。所以類似事件,最常見的回應,也是最佳的答案,是賴黑客,賴被人吹雞搗亂,皆大歡喜。
在Startup界,早期的團隊,一般不會花太多心機,去理會當機問題,因為絕大部份時候,難題不是太多人,而是無人問津。如果有一日多人到要做點事,或出名到被人搗亂,已經是Good Problem,到時先算。而且比起太少人的煩惱,要解決太多人的問題,其實算容易。不同選美,大部份網站,當機不是世界末日,你看Twitter當年有段日子,當機當食生菜,這一刻上不到,遲一刻先上,不是大不了。
選舉網上投票 風險難測
不是末日,但還得解決。我們團隊的網站,早年遇過樽頸,連續兩個禮拜,一到繁忙時間就當,因為最多用戶來自歐洲,繁忙時間,剛巧就是由香港放工時間開始,直到深夜,成日凌晨收到追魂SMS,要起身救火,直逼生仔,後來經過一連串大大小小手術,才克服,鬆一口氣。當時我們不過是小型網站,那兩個星期當機,感覺都非常差勁,我估,負責今次選美普選的團隊,望著那些不停彈出來的奪命警報,心情應該直插谷底。
成日話議會選舉,轉用網上投票,會方便得多,不過,到今時今日,很少見有任何國家地方做過,大概是冇人擔得起風險。
人肉投票,人肉點票,慢就慢,等就等,行之有效。我反而驚,香港無端端懶快轉上網,到時大概會有國寶級防火長城系人馬,兩三下手腳,搞到網站當機,然後司儀宣佈,名正言順,改由大佬欽點,票都不用種。
宋漢生
2 :
abbychau(1)@2012-08-30 18:51:04如果係有心攻擊, 係十分鐘入面真係無可能解決到, figure 得黎都夠鐘
佢今次都係投票頁個program 出事, 網頁伺服器無問題。
10分鐘去應付1m 個新人本來就係自殺, 我諗到ge 方法係將新人變舊人, 係前面兩個鐘甚至一日就要去網站度入定身份證同名換cookie 之後果十分鐘就憑餅投票, 無餅ge 就唔比load投票頁, 咁可以係比較後端ge 地方保障安全, 又可以及早計定人數唔洗到時忙到甩轆。
3 :
Sunny^_^(11601)@2012-08-30 19:39:41所以好明顯係TBB特登既
4 :
GS(14)@2012-08-30 23:10:172樓提及
如果係有心攻擊, 係十分鐘入面真係無可能解決到, figure 得黎都夠鐘
佢今次都係投票頁個program 出事, 網頁伺服器無問題。
10分鐘去應付1m 個新人本來就係自殺, 我諗到ge 方法係將新人變舊人, 係前面兩個鐘甚至一日就要去網站度入定身份證同名換cookie 之後果十分鐘就憑餅投票, 無餅ge 就唔比load投票頁, 咁可以係比較後端ge 地方保障安全, 又可以及早計定人數唔洗到時忙到甩轆。
今次新方法就是咁做...
5 :
GS(14)@2012-08-30 23:10:393樓提及
所以好明顯係TBB特登既
或者他真是無考慮過咁多人
6 :
abbychau(1)@2012-08-30 23:14:354樓提及
2樓提及
如果係有心攻擊, 係十分鐘入面真係無可能解決到, figure 得黎都夠鐘
佢今次都係投票頁個program 出事, 網頁伺服器無問題。
10分鐘去應付1m 個新人本來就係自殺, 我諗到ge 方法係將新人變舊人, 係前面兩個鐘甚至一日就要去網站度入定身份證同名換cookie 之後果十分鐘就憑餅投票, 無餅ge 就唔比load投票頁, 咁可以係比較後端ge 地方保障安全, 又可以及早計定人數唔洗到時忙到甩轆。
今次新方法就是咁做...
今次無
7 :
GS(14)@2012-08-30 23:19:39現在最新那一次,你睇電視未?
8 :
Sunny^_^(11601)@2012-08-31 08:25:445樓提及
3樓提及
所以好明顯係TBB特登既
或者他真是無考慮過咁多人
HEHE,佢而家唔使送車喎.節省好多呢
9 :
GS(14)@2012-08-31 10:06:288樓提及
5樓提及
3樓提及
所以好明顯係TBB特登既
或者他真是無考慮過咁多人
HEHE,佢而家唔使送車喎.節省好多呢
現在加碼變成兩部
10 :
Sunny^_^(11601)@2012-08-31 10:15:489樓提及
8樓提及
5樓提及
3樓提及
所以好明顯係TBB特登既
或者他真是無考慮過咁多人
HEHE,佢而家唔使送車喎.節省好多呢
現在加碼變成兩部
真的?!?!?!?!
TBB咁刻薄,會唔會送比自己人/梅來的??
11 :
GS(14)@2012-08-31 10:19:4710樓提及
9樓提及
8樓提及
5樓提及
3樓提及
所以好明顯係TBB特登既
或者他真是無考慮過咁多人
HEHE,佢而家唔使送車喎.節省好多呢
現在加碼變成兩部
真的?!?!?!?!
TBB咁刻薄,會唔會送比自己人/梅來的??
好快d去登記啦
12 :
Sunny^_^(11601)@2012-08-31 10:26:3111樓提及
10樓提及
9樓提及
8樓提及
5樓提及
3樓提及
所以好明顯係TBB特登既
或者他真是無考慮過咁多人
HEHE,佢而家唔使送車喎.節省好多呢
現在加碼變成兩部
真的?!?!?!?!
TBB咁刻薄,會唔會送比自己人/梅來的??
好快d去登記啦
我已經有幾年冇睇TBB/上佢個網...冇咩興趣
13 :
GS(14)@2012-08-31 10:29:50有架車都好